B.C. is anticipating its new budget at approximately 3 p.m. today. when Finance Minister Kevin Falcon is slated to deliver his budget speech to the legislature.

According to media reports, Falcon is promising a fiscally disciplined budget that will pave the way toward a more balanced budget in the 2013-14 financial year.
